Billionton Bluetooth CF card and AXIM fix.

Billionton WIDCOMM and the AXIM

Download and make sure you install the right the driver below (look at the p/n on the back of the card)..

Link to the driver for the CFBT02-B. version

Link to the driver for the CFBT02-N. version

Steps in installation..

1) Plug in Bluetooth Card

2) Install the Driver (run setup.exe - don't just add it using activesync.) - make sure it's installed on RAM.

3) Download a REGISTRY EDITOR for PPC

4) Set

HKEY_LOCAL_MACHINE\SOFTWARE\Widcomm\BtConfig\Seria lTransport\Port

make sure it's "7"

5) Soft Reset your PPC and enjoy :)

This also applies to the following cards, and also to any card with the Widcomm driver:
Brandoworkshop - "no name" bluetooth card
www.blue-gene.com c300 bluetooth card.

I was ready to send it back. Too bad - this suggestion is not mentioned anyware in Widcomm site.

Just use the driver you can find on the included CD Rom, or download the driver from www.blue-gene.com. To access the download page, just go here:

http://www.blue-gene.com/bluetooth/software/

Then choose the 300C model.

The card and the drivers are just the same (it seems the only version around) and it works fine after you've tweaked this setting.

I just wonder this is "usual" with Widcomm software, or if it's just a problem with the Axim. I'm Using Bios A02, Italian version.

I'm also having trouble getting my Billionton CFBT02-B to work on my Axim.

I've followed the above instructions - the port was already set to 7 in my case...

It all seems to be installed correctly, but when I click on the button to activate Bluetooth, I get the following message on the Axim:

"The Bluetooth Radio failed to turn ON due to insufficient driver memory available. You must perform a normal reset before you can turn ON the Bluetooth Radio."

I have done a soft reset, but I just get the same message...

Any thoughts?
